Output 2d65c46618bfc1278d0a5da5223a6b2698609f2ec49005c120d1a3e24cdd6fbf:3

value
2995306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fce1970652957e2c04983916c4c9f11b8f7dbae OP_EQUAL
address
3N6PWMgD9ycEqwChrZd6Nqkqo9F3sB6vUL
transaction
2d65c46618bfc1278d0a5da5223a6b2698609f2ec49005c120d1a3e24cdd6fbf